Welcome to Pepin, Wisconsin

Tucked along the scenic shores of the Mississippi River, Pepin is a hidden gem where small-town charm meets the natural beauty of the Upper Midwest. Known for its stunning views of Lake Pepin—a naturally formed lake on the river—this picturesque village offers a peaceful escape for nature lovers, history buffs, and anyone craving a slower, simpler pace of life.
 
Pepin is best known as the birthplace of Laura Ingalls Wilder, beloved author of the Little House series children's books, and proudly honors its pioneer roots with historic sites and local traditions. But there's more to discover: a thriving arts scene, cozy lodging, one-of-a-kind shops, and a welcoming community that makes every visitor feel at home.
